The Ultimate Nu-Metal Tribute: A Journey Back to Ozzfest (2026)

In the world of music, few genres have left as indelible a mark as nu-metal. The 1990s and 2000s were a golden age for this fusion of heavy metal and hip-hop, with bands like Korn, Limp Bizkit, and Deftones dominating the airwaves and defining a generation's sound. Now, a new tour is bringing these iconic bands back together, paying homage to the festivals that helped define the genre: Ozzfest and Family Values.

The "Nu-Metal Values Ozzfest Rehash Tour" is a celebration of the nu-metal era, featuring tribute bands dedicated to each of the seven original acts. This tour is not just a nostalgic trip down memory lane; it's a testament to the enduring legacy of these bands and the festivals that helped launch them.

What makes this tour particularly fascinating is the way it brings together a diverse range of artists, each with their own unique sound and style. From the aggressive, rap-infused lyrics of Korn to the more melodic, atmospheric tones of Deftones, the tour showcases the breadth and depth of nu-metal's appeal.
